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What is the primary function of the MCP Server? A: The MCP Server acts as a bridge, allowing AI models to access and interact with external data sources and tools by connecting to Swagger specifications.
Q: How does the MCP Server support AI agent development? A: It enables AI agents to build necessary models and generate MCP server configurations, streamlining the integration process and enhancing AI agent functionality.
Q: Can the MCP Server handle both JSON and YAML Swagger files? A: Yes, the MCP Server supports both JSON and YAML Swagger definition files, providing flexibility in file format usage.
Q: What are the system requirements for installing the MCP Server? A: The MCP Server requires Node.js (v14 or higher) and npm or yarn for installation.
